Handover: Currency Rounding in Ledgerline

Before I leave, a note on the rounding drift Priya and I chased last quarter. The converter in Ledgerline was rounding at each intermediate hop rather than once at the end, which produced sub-cent discrepancies on multi-leg conversions. The fix pins rounding mode and precision in service config rather than code. The settings currently deployed are reproduced here.

service settings:
gorir:
  pin: 2261
  tenant: casath
  seal: seal_72e42bbd
  metrics_host: metrics.gorir.qorvelsoft.corp
  standby_team: tamys
  escalation: aldael-jordor
  nonce: 9cb44a

Subject: Heads up — DR drill hits the FareSpinner pricing experiment

Hi plugin folks,

Quick note before Thursday: we're running a disaster-recovery drill that takes down the FareSpinner ticket-pricing experiment API for about two hours. Your plugins should fall back to cached price tiers — please test that path now rather than during the drill. Experiment buckets will be frozen, so no reassignment weirdness afterward. If you need to restore a sandbox from the drill snapshot, the restore tool will prompt you; use the recovery passphrase below.

strongbox words: oliael-gilax-lamael

/*
 * WATERING_WINDOW_MINUTES controls how long the Greenhollow
 * scheduler holds a valve open per zone. Do not lower this
 * below 3: the Driptide pumps need ramp-up time, and shorter
 * windows caused the dry-bed incident in the Fennick test plot.
 * Changes must be paired with a re-run of the moisture
 * calibration suite. This constant is pinned to the build
 * identified by the token below.
 */

trace token, bagag-kawep: htk6_d2d45a